Surprises from a Bachelors Chest in the Dunmow Saleroom

An early Georgian burr walnut and later crossbanded bachelors chest with three drawers made well over £15,000 (inclusive of premium) at yesterday’s (Monday 20th November) Mullucks Wells selected Fine Art and Antiques Sale in the Dunmow Salerooms. "This early Georgian chest was the surprise of the day making 50 times the estimate," says Lloyd Rust, Saleroom Manager, Mullucks Wells. “We were hoping for a good price as we had considerable interest before the sale, including a visit by the north country dealer who eventually bought this lot!”

A second surprise was an 18th century provincial mother of pearl & silver bowl (estimate £40-60) which made £4,000 – In all it was a good sale with a total of £125,000 made for the 700 or so lots.

Of local interest, the W Loveday & Son, Chelmsford Clock : circa 1900 fusee wall dial (estimate £150 - £250) made £290 and a large collection of horse brasses, quite rare and sought after in their locality, including the ‘Badge of Merit given by the Bishops Stortford and District Horse Parade 1913 (estimate £100 - £150) fetched £200.
